The service provider network infrastructure market size is expected to see strong growth in the next few years. It will grow to $269.52 billion in 2029 at a compound annual growth rate (CAGR) of 7.3%. The forecast period’s growth is expected to be driven by the increasing adoption of network-as-a-service (NaaS), the rising demand for software-defined networking (SDN), the expanding deployment of edge computing, the growing reliance on AI-powered network management, and greater investments in 5G and next-generation infrastructure. Key trends anticipated during this period include advancements in AI and machine learning for network optimization, innovations in software-defined wide area networks (SD-WAN), the integration of cloud-native network functions, the development of automated network management solutions, and progress in high-speed optical and fiber technologies.
The growing number of internet users is expected to accelerate the expansion of the service provider network infrastructure market. Internet users are individuals who regularly access the internet for purposes such as browsing, communication, social networking, online services, and information retrieval. The increase in internet users is largely attributed to the rising adoption of smartphones and mobile devices, which offer convenient, affordable, and continuous access to online platforms and information. Service provider network infrastructure supports these users by providing reliable, high-speed, and scalable connectivity, enabling seamless access to digital content, communication, and online services. For example, in November 2024, the International Telecommunication Union, a Switzerland-based agency, reported that approximately 5.5 billion people were online, representing an increase of 227 million compared to 2023. Thus, the surge in internet users is fueling the growth of the service provider network infrastructure market.

In February 2025, Accenture PLC, an Ireland-based professional services firm, acquired IQT Group for an undisclosed sum. This acquisition is intended to enhance Accenture’s expertise in cloud, data, and AI services while accelerating innovation and value creation for clients across major industries. IQT Group, a US-based company, provides network infrastructure services with a focus on designing and managing infrastructure for telecommunications and multi-utility sectors.

The rapid escalation of U.S. tariffs and the resulting trade tensions in spring 2025 are significantly impacting the information technology sector, particularly in hardware manufacturing, data infrastructure, and software deployment. Higher duties on imported semiconductors, circuit boards, and networking equipment have raised production and operational costs for tech firms, cloud service providers, and data centers. Companies relying on globally sourced components for laptops, servers, and consumer electronics are facing longer lead times and increased pricing pressures. In parallel, tariffs on specialized software tools and retaliatory measures from key international markets have disrupted global IT supply chains and reduced overseas demand for U.S.-developed technologies. To navigate these challenges, the sector is accelerating investments in domestic chip fabrication, diversifying supplier bases, and adopting AI-driven automation to enhance operational resilience and cost efficiency.
Service provider network infrastructure refers to the combined hardware, software, and networking solutions that allow service providers to deliver secure, high-speed connectivity and communication services. It includes routers, switches, optical networks, data centers, and management systems that ensure efficient support for broadband, cloud, and enterprise services.
The core types of service provider network infrastructure include packet optical transport, internet protocol and multi-protocol label switching networks, software-defined networking (SDN), network function virtualization (NFV), and cellular backhaul. Packet optical transport is a network technology that merges packet switching with optical transport to transmit large amounts of data effectively over high-speed fiber-optic networks. The technologies applied in this space include broadband access and optical transport, carrier IP telephony, microwave transmission and mobile backhaul, routers and switches, and wireless packet core, serving different enterprise sizes such as large organizations and small to medium-sized businesses. These infrastructures are used across applications such as enterprise networking, cloud computing, video delivery, mobile backhaul, and fixed broadband access, supporting key industries such as banking, financial services and insurance (BFSI), government and defense, healthcare, IT and telecommunications, manufacturing, retail, e-commerce, and others.
